What happened to my wooden pictures? I delivered them last week, and the grand opening of the “new” café Frugård, in Leirvik, Stord. It´is an old bakery and café with a long tradition. The owner wanted to renew and remodel, but still keep the same good atmosphere. The place now looks pretty amazing, with vintage wooden church-chairs in part of the room, a “Friends”- sofa  in another part, vintage factory lights from Germany from the 1930s in yet another part. And then there´s my picture. With local motifs from recent history, the 1960s and 70s.
